Booking.com: Grow green

Booking.com, a leading brand for booking online accommodation reservations, discovered a local supplier in Thailand to construct a house out of clay to position itself as the top travel brand for sustainability and better publicise the Travel Sustainable badge.

Background

Booking.com is the world's leading brand for booking online accommodation reservations. Its mission is to make it easier for everyone to experience the world, which it accomplishes by staying committed to its values and providing excellent services to customers. In 2021, Booking.com introduced a new global sustainability flagship initiative called the Travel Sustainable badge, which is awarded to hotels and other accommodations implementing sustainable practices.
